Mark your calendars! The City of Longview will hold the 4th of July Fireworks and Freedom Celebration at Maude Cobb Convention and Activity Complex on Tuesday, July 4, 2017. The festival includes an air-conditioned Vendor Hall located in the Longview Exhibit Building with concessions, as well as vendors on the Exhibit Bldg. parking lot, Food and Beverage Trucks, Texas Star Rescue Dog Adoption Trailer, FREE outdoor concerts - including Vinjac, The Black Lillies, and Band of Heathens, and a wide variety of activities - Carnival rides, Motorcycle Parade, Car Show, Historic Fly-Over, HUGE water slide and water foam area and more! The main hall at Maude Cobb Convention Center will also feature (concessions and air conditioned!) activities through out the day - Tutus & Troops Style Show, Patriotic Pup Fashion Show, Ko-cart rides, Teen Jam Dance and Lip Sync Contest. The festival kicks off at 11:00 a.m. and the SPECTACULAR fireworks show begins at dark, approximately 9:30 p.m. Festival admission, parking and the fireworks show are free to the public; however, prices vary for individual activities. No BYOB or outside coolers allowed. The 4th of July Fireworks and Freedom Celebration is sponsored by the City of Longview and several other community sponsors.
